Hello all,

Does anybody know any visualization library, which "can" generate graphs
(etc.) and can be attached to C code project freely. Quite friendly APIs
are also highly advisable.

Naturally except all the phyton/java, wingraph32 and vcg libraries.
Thanks for help.


best regards,
pb


Have a look at graphviz (http://www.graphviz.org/), I've found it useful as an
externally called suite before now. It's not perfect, and graph optimisation
through 'neato' can be a tad slow, but it's free (CPL), easy to use, and
language-agnostic. There is a library called Agraph, but I've never used it
before, so caveat emptor.
